New Trailer for Detective Pikachu Returns Introduces Criminal Intrigue
A fresh trailer for Detective Pikachu Returns, an upcoming adventure game that is likely to be one of Nintendo's most important launches at the end of this year, has hit the web.

Nintendo has released a new trailer for Detective Pikachu Returns, the upcoming adventure game that is a sequel to the successful detective spin-off of the popular franchise.
Among other things, the trailer shows the game's plot background, presenting Rhyme City, where humans and Pokémon live side by side, as well as the main characters, including the titular Detective Pikachu and his partner Tim along with his family.
The trailer also shows the basic game mechanics. In the course of the investigations, Pikachu will talk to Pokemon, and Tim will talk to humans. Information obtained from them and traces found at crime scenes will be used to solve criminal puzzles. The use of the unique abilities of various Pokemon will also play an important role.
In the game we will deal with various cases. The two most important ones will involve the disappearance of Harry Goodman, i.e. Tim's father and Pikachu's former partner, as well as a daring robbery, as a result of which valuable jewels were stolen.
Recall that Detective Pikachu Returns is heading exclusively for Nintendo Switch. The game will be released on October 6, this year. Creatures Inc. is responsible for the game, the same team that developed the first part of the series released on 3DS in 2018.
